Navigating the Menu: Thai Food Recommendations

The world of Thai food can seem overwhelming with its diverse range of dishes and unfamiliar names. Here’s a guide to some popular Thai dishes you’re likely to encounter in Melrose, helping you navigate the menu with confidence.

  • Pad Thai: The quintessential Thai dish, Pad Thai is a stir-fried noodle dish with rice noodles, tofu, shrimp or chicken, bean sprouts, peanuts, and a tangy tamarind sauce. Each restaurant puts their own spin on it, so be sure to try it at a few different places to find your favorite.
  • Curries: Thai curries are rich and flavorful, made with coconut milk, curry paste, vegetables, and your choice of protein. Green curry is typically the spiciest, red curry is slightly milder, and yellow curry is the mildest and sweetest.
  • Tom Yum Soup and Tom Kha Soup: Tom Yum is a hot and sour soup flavored with lemongrass, galangal, kaffir lime leaves, and chili peppers. Tom Kha is similar, but with the addition of coconut milk, making it creamy and slightly sweet.
  • Pad See Ew: A wide rice noodle dish with egg, Chinese broccoli, and a savory soy sauce-based sauce.
  • Spring Rolls and Summer Rolls: Spring rolls are deep-fried rolls filled with vegetables and sometimes meat, served with a sweet chili dipping sauce. Summer rolls are fresh rolls made with rice paper, filled with vermicelli noodles, vegetables, herbs, and shrimp or tofu, served with a peanut sauce.
  • Mango Sticky Rice: A classic Thai dessert made with sweet sticky rice, fresh mango, and a drizzle of coconut milk.

Ordering Like a Pro: Tips and Tricks

Here are a few tips to help you order your Thai food like a seasoned pro:

  • Spice Level: Don’t be afraid to ask about the spice level of a dish and request it to be adjusted to your preference. Most Thai restaurants use a scale of one to five stars to indicate spiciness.
  • Dietary Restrictions: Thai cuisine is generally very accommodating to dietary restrictions. Vegetarian and vegan options are readily available, and many restaurants can adapt dishes to be gluten-free. Be sure to communicate your needs clearly to your server.
  • Explore Beyond the Classics: While Pad Thai and green curry are always reliable choices, don’t be afraid to venture beyond the familiar and try some of the lesser-known dishes on the menu. You might discover a new favorite! Consider asking your server for recommendations.
